John Kelly
Military | First Lieutenant | Pilot | 384th Bomb Group
Assigned to the 547BS, 384BG, 8AF USAAF. 33 x combat missions. ETD
Awards: AM, WWII Victory, EAME.

B-17 Flying Fortress
Delivered Cheyenne 26/11/43; New Castle 10/12/43; Presque Is 15/12/43; Assigned 547BS/384BG [SO-C] Grafton Underwood 21/1/44; sal battle damaged 27/4/44. NEVADA AVENGER.
